Показано с 1 по 4 из 4

Тема: Ошибка при создании бэкапа OpenVZ - vzdump backup status (node) : backup failed

  1. #1
    Junior Member
    Регистрация
    14.04.2017
    Сообщений
    2

    По умолчанию Ошибка при создании бэкапа OpenVZ - vzdump backup status (node) : backup failed

    Имеется скрипт при создании бэкапа виртуальной машины:

    #!/bin/bash
    /bin/rm -f `find /backup/201* -mtime +1 `
    /bin/mkdir /backup/`date "+%Y%m%d"`
    /bin/mkdir -p /backup/tmp/
    /usr/sbin/vzdump --@mail --stop --compress --all --dumpdir /backup/`date "+%Y%m%d"`/ --tmpdir /backup/tmp/


    277: Apr 04 22:22:02 INFO: Starting Backup of VM 277 (openvz)
    277: Apr 04 22:22:02 INFO: status = CTID 277 exist mounted running
    277: Apr 04 22:22:02 INFO: starting first sync /vz/private/277 to /backup/tmp/vzdumptmp860564
    277: Apr 05 01:44:48 INFO: Number of files: 11
    277: Apr 05 01:44:48 INFO: Number of files transferred: 8
    277: Apr 05 01:44:48 INFO: Total file size: 121944076034 bytes
    277: Apr 05 01:44:48 INFO: Total transferred file size: 121944076034 bytes
    277: Apr 05 01:44:48 INFO: Literal data: 121945124610 bytes
    277: Apr 05 01:44:48 INFO: Matched data: 0 bytes
    277: Apr 05 01:44:48 INFO: File list size: 375
    277: Apr 05 01:44:48 INFO: File list generation time: 0.001 seconds
    277: Apr 05 01:44:48 INFO: File list transfer time: 0.000 seconds
    277: Apr 05 01:44:48 INFO: Total bytes sent: 121960011210
    277: Apr 05 01:44:48 INFO: Total bytes received: 176
    277: Apr 05 01:44:48 INFO: sent 121960011210 bytes received 176 bytes 10024247.84 bytes/sec
    277: Apr 05 01:44:48 INFO: total size is 121944076034 speedup is 1.00
    277: Apr 05 01:44:48 INFO: first sync finished (12166 seconds)
    277: Apr 05 01:44:48 INFO: stopping vps
    277: Apr 05 01:44:48 INFO: Stopping container ...
    277: Apr 05 01:44:53 INFO: Container was stopped
    277: Apr 05 01:44:53 INFO: Unmounting file system at /vz/root/277
    277: Apr 05 01:44:53 INFO: Unmounting device /dev/ploop48465
    277: Apr 05 01:44:59 INFO: Container is unmounted
    277: Apr 05 01:44:59 INFO: final sync /vz/private/277 to /backup/tmp/vzdumptmp860564
    277: Apr 05 01:57:09 INFO: Number of files: 12
    277: Apr 05 01:57:09 INFO: Number of files transferred: 2
    277: Apr 05 01:57:09 INFO: Total file size: 121945124650 bytes
    277: Apr 05 01:57:09 INFO: Total transferred file size: 37510709288 bytes
    277: Apr 05 01:57:09 INFO: Literal data: 72613928 bytes
    277: Apr 05 01:57:09 INFO: Matched data: 37438095360 bytes
    277: Apr 05 01:57:09 INFO: File list size: 392
    277: Apr 05 01:57:09 INFO: File list generation time: 0.001 seconds
    277: Apr 05 01:57:09 INFO: File list transfer time: 0.000 seconds
    277: Apr 05 01:57:09 INFO: Total bytes sent: 73765857
    277: Apr 05 01:57:09 INFO: Total bytes received: 2289528
    277: Apr 05 01:57:09 INFO: sent 73765857 bytes received 2289528 bytes 104256.87 bytes/sec
    277: Apr 05 01:57:09 INFO: total size is 121945124650 speedup is 1603.37
    277: Apr 05 01:57:09 INFO: final sync finished (730 seconds)
    277: Apr 05 01:57:09 INFO: restarting vps
    277: Apr 05 01:57:09 INFO: Container is already running
    277: Apr 05 01:57:27 ERROR: Backup of VM 277 failed - command '/usr/sbin/vzctl start 277' failed with exit code 32



    При этом получаем такую ошибку на некоторых контейнерах:

    277: Apr 05 01:57:27 ERROR: Backup of VM 277 failed - command '/usr/sbin/vzctl start 277' failed with exit code 32

    Подскажите пожалуйста, почему VE запускает контейнер преждевременно?

  2. #2
    Support team Аватар для Dasha
    Регистрация
    03.11.2011
    Сообщений
    4,621

    По умолчанию

    Здравствуйте. В базе VMmanager хранится информация о статусе виртуалки. Если она вдруг отключена, а в базе указано, что должна быть включена, то VMmanager будет пытаться ее запустить. Поэтому лучше выключать виртуалку через VMmanager, например, используя mgrctl
    /usr/local/mgr5/sbin/mgrctl -m vemgr vm.stop elid=277 sok=ok

  3. #3
    Junior Member
    Регистрация
    14.04.2017
    Сообщений
    2

    По умолчанию

    Цитата Сообщение от Dasha Посмотреть сообщение
    Здравствуйте. В базе VMmanager хранится информация о статусе виртуалки. Если она вдруг отключена, а в базе указано, что должна быть включена, то VMmanager будет пытаться ее запустить. Поэтому лучше выключать виртуалку через VMmanager, например, используя mgrctl
    /usr/local/mgr5/sbin/mgrctl -m vemgr vm.stop elid=277 sok=ok
    Спасибо, каким способом можно сделать так, чтобы сервер проверял статус контейнера реже? По умолчанию через какое время происходит проверка статуса контейнера в базе?

  4. #4
    Support team Аватар для Dasha
    Регистрация
    03.11.2011
    Сообщений
    4,621

    По умолчанию

    Можете просто изменить время запуска команды в кроне

    ## ISPsystem VMmanager OVZ VM state checking
    */15 * * * * /usr/local/mgr5/sbin/cron-vemgr sbin/mgrctl -m vemgr vm.state.check >/dev/null 2>&1

    Дока тыц

Метки этой темы

Ваши права

  • Вы не можете создавать новые темы
  • Вы не можете отвечать в темах
  • Вы не можете прикреплять вложения
  • Вы не можете редактировать свои сообщения
  •